Radebe poised for return

Last updated : 04 December 2002 By The Gas Man

Radebe looked set for a long spell on the sidelines after damaging his groin in United's Uefa Cup second-round second-leg victory over Hapoel Tel-Aviv last month, but after a speedy recovery should line-up in a strong reserves side which faces West Brom at Wakefield & Emley's Belle Vue ground.

"I have got to say that Lucas Radebe is an amazing person and I feel very proud to be involved with him," said United boss Terry Venables.

"This year we've had so many injuries, not that we've complained about them, but he has played when he's not been fit.

"Lucas always gives everything he's got and he's a true champion, he really is," added Venables.
